From TERESE TUHWA, Makurdi

The All Progressives Congress in Benue State has discovered a plot by some officials of Benue State Government to sponsor a large scale protest against President Bola Ahmed Tinubu in an effort to discourage him from giving effect to the Senate’s resolution stopping release of funds to local government caretaker committees in Nigeria.

It is also alleged to be targeting the Senate President, Sen Godswill Akpabio who presided over the Senate plenary that passed the resolution and Secretary to Government of the Federation and leader of the APC in Benue State, Sen. George Akume who has become a victim of malicious accusations in the state by mischief makers.

According to the state Publicity Secretary of the party, Daniel Morgan, the planned protest has been deeply hatched and their first experimental step was the call on the party chairman in the state, comrade Austin Agada to resign without advancing any genuine reason.

The statement reads in part, “APC views the act of sabotage as portending grave danger to the unity of the state and the party, if people who claim APC membership and are working under an APC state government would undermine their President, the Senate President and the SGF in an open protest in their quest to stifle the hands of government on a matter of law.

“Much as the organisers are free to express themselves, taking steps that would embarrass the President and his administration is unacceptable and must be halted.

” The party therefore calls on the Inspector General of Police and Benue State Commissioner of Police, to closely monitor the planned protest which may wear a semblance of solidarity march but with a sinister motive”.

It further pointed that “The party equally calls on Governor of Benue State, Hyacinth Iormem Alia to monitor activities of unscrupulous elements around his government who are using his name to perpetrate acts that are capable of plunging the state into anarchy that would necessitate declaration of a state of emergency.

The APC state chief scribe says security agencies in the state are enjoined to be on alert to check the activities of the group that seems to undermine peace of the state and is hellbent on planting divisive tendencies.
